Matching sets hit different, especially when they feel polished. A sleek crop tank with high-rise leggings or biker shorts gives you that model-off-duty energy without trying. Throw on a jacket and boom—instant outfit.

Outfit Pieces:

  • Black ribbed crop tank
  • High-waisted leggings or biker shorts in black or charcoal
  • Cropped zip-up hoodie in gray or cream
  • Chunky white sneakers
  • Mini crossbody bag or belt bag
  • Baseball cap and slim silver hoops

Styling Tips:

Choose a supportive crop tank with a snug fit and thicker straps for balance. Keep the set monochrome, then add contrast with bright sneakers. Push the sleeves of the hoodie to your forearms for that effortless finish.

Wear this to coffee dates, post-pilates hangs, or airport days. Swap the hoodie for a bomber to lean streetwear, or add a trench for a cooler, elevated twist.

2. Elevated Denim Dream for Weekend Brunch

A crisp crop tank and structured denim feel classic with a twist. Clean lines up top balance the relaxed vibe of straight-leg jeans. It’s minimal but not boring—perfect when you want “put-together without trying.”

Outfit Pieces:

  • White cotton crop tank
  • Mid-wash straight-leg jeans with a tailored fit
  • Tan heeled sandals or block mules
  • Leather belt in tan or chocolate
  • Gold layered necklaces and a structured shoulder bag
  • Cat-eye sunglasses

Styling Tips:

Go for a slightly thicker fabric tank so it lays smooth. Tuck the very bottom edge of the tank into the beltline for a clean, secure look. Choose a jean with a straight leg that skims your shoe—no puddling.

Great for brunch, gallery strolls, or a casual date. Swap sandals for white loafers and add a light blazer if you want a smart-casual switch.

3. Linen Layers That Survive Heat Waves

Breathable, breezy, and zero effort—that’s the linen magic. A crop tank under a relaxed linen set gives you shape without the sweat. Bonus: it looks resort-ready even if you’re just running errands.

Outfit Pieces:

  • Beige or cream crop tank
  • Linen button-up shirt in sand or white
  • Linen drawstring shorts or wide-leg linen pants
  • Leather slide sandals
  • Wicker or canvas tote
  • Delicate pendant necklace and thin bangles

Styling Tips:

Leave the linen shirt unbuttoned and cuff the sleeves twice. Choose shorts that hit mid-thigh or pants that skim the ankle to keep proportions sleek. Keep accessories natural and minimal so the textures shine.

Perfect for beach days, markets, or rooftop hangs. Try striped linen for subtle interest, or swap to wide-leg pants and espadrilles for a chic dinner vibe.

4. Tailored Trousers, But Make It Cool

Pairing a crop tank with trousers strikes that sweet spot between sharp and relaxed. The cropped hem balances a high waist, so you look proportioned and polished. It’s office-appropriate with the right layers, promise.

Outfit Pieces:

  • Black or charcoal crop tank with a clean neckline
  • High-waisted tailored trousers in camel, graphite, or cream
  • Oversized blazer in a coordinating tone
  • Pointed-toe flats or low block heels
  • Structured leather tote
  • Minimal watch and stud earrings

Styling Tips:

Keep everything streamlined: no visible bra straps, smooth fabric, and a blazer that covers your hips. Aim for a slight crop above the waistband—show a sliver, not your entire midsection. Hem trousers to hit right above the shoe for a crisp break.

Wear it to meetings, dinner, or events where elevated minimalism wins. Trade the blazer for a trench and add loafers for a city-chic version.

5. Maxi Skirt Energy With a Hint of Drama

A flowing maxi skirt with a fitted crop tank screams “I tried” without actually trying. The balance of fitted top and movement below flatters every shape. It’s feminine, but not fussy.

Outfit Pieces:

  • Neutral ribbed crop tank
  • Satin or cotton maxi skirt in black, olive, or rust
  • Strappy sandals or sleek sneakers
  • Mini shoulder bag
  • Stacked rings and a delicate anklet

Styling Tips:

Pick a tank with a high neck for a chic, column effect. If the skirt sits high, you can tuck the tank in fully for a seamless line. Add a cropped cardigan at night to keep proportions balanced.

Ideal for dates, patio dinners, or summer parties. Swap in a printed skirt and a black tank for a bolder statement—FYI, leopard totally counts as a neutral.

6. Cargo Cool With a Streetwear Twist

Cargo pants bring the attitude, and a crop tank keeps it sleek. The contrast reads intentionally undone in the best way. Add chunky sneakers and you’re street-style ready.

Outfit Pieces:

  • Graphic or solid crop tank
  • High-waisted cargo pants in olive, tan, or charcoal
  • Chunky sneakers or platform sandals
  • Oversized denim jacket
  • Crossbody utility bag
  • Chain necklace and rectangular sunglasses

Styling Tips:

Cinch the cargo waistband for shape and roll the hems once. Keep the tank close-fitting to offset the volume. Layer a denim jacket that hits right at the hip to avoid overwhelming your frame.

Great for concerts, casual nights out, or city days. Swap cargos for parachute pants if you love drama, or go with sleek joggers for a sportier vibe.

7. Slip Dress Layer That Solves “What Do I Wear to Drinks?”

Layering a crop tank under a slip dress gives you coverage and personality. It transforms a slinky piece into something daytime-friendly and cool. Plus, it doubles your slip’s mileage across seasons.

Outfit Pieces:

  • White or black crop tank (thin, smooth fabric)
  • Satin or silk slip dress in jewel tone or classic black
  • Strappy heels or sleek ankle boots
  • Boxy leather jacket or cropped cardigan
  • Clutch bag
  • Long lariat necklace or statement earrings

Styling Tips:

Choose a tank that lays flat under the dress—no bulky seams. Adjust straps so the neckline of both pieces align neatly. Add a jacket that hits your natural waist to keep the silhouette balanced.

Wear it to cocktails, date night, or a dressy birthday dinner. Try a contrast tank color under a printed slip for a playful take—IMO, it’s underrated.

8. Monochrome Moment That Looks Expensive

One color head-to-toe instantly looks luxe. A crop tank with matching bottoms keeps everything cohesive while letting textures do the talking. It’s minimalism with maximum payoff.

Outfit Pieces:

  • Cream or black crop tank
  • Matching high-waisted skirt or tailored shorts
  • Longline vest or lightweight duster in the same tone
  • Slingback heels or sleek flats
  • Structured mini tote
  • Pearl studs and a delicate bracelet

Styling Tips:

Mix textures to keep it interesting—ribbed tank, smooth skirt, matte vest. Keep accessories minimal and metallics consistent. If your set skews light, add a tan belt to define the waist without breaking the palette.

Perfect for meetings, art openings, or fancy brunch. Change shoes to metallic heels and add a red lip for evening—seriously, it transforms the look.

9. Denim-On-Denim, But Cropped

Canadian tuxedo fans, rejoice. A crop tank breaks up the denim and adds that modern slice of skin. The right washes make this feel intentional and ridiculously cool.

Outfit Pieces:

  • White or gray crop tank
  • High-rise denim skirt or wide-leg jeans
  • Boxy denim jacket in a complementary wash
  • Western-inspired boots or retro sneakers
  • Leather belt with subtle hardware
  • Layered chain necklaces

Styling Tips:

Vary your denim tones—think light jacket, mid-wash jeans, crisp tank. Roll the jacket cuffs and pop the collar slightly for edge. Keep the tank fitted so the layers sit clean.

Wear for concerts, day trips, or anytime you want that effortless-cool vibe. Swap the skirt for culotte jeans in summer or add a scarf for a little French flair.

10. Cozy Cardigan Combo for Transitional Weather

A soft crop tank under a chunky cardigan equals cozy but camera-ready. You get comfort with structure and just enough polish to feel styled. It’s the perfect in-between-seasons uniform.

Outfit Pieces:

  • Ribbed knit crop tank in cream or taupe
  • Chunky oversized cardigan in tan or moss
  • High-waisted straight jeans or soft knit skirt
  • Suede ankle boots or classic ballet flats
  • Slouchy leather hobo bag
  • Gold hoops and a simple ring stack

Styling Tips:

Let the cardigan fall open to show off the tank’s shape. Front-tuck the tank slightly for definition if you’re wearing a skirt. Stick to warm, earthy tones for that cozy, cohesive look.

Great for casual Fridays, coffee shop work sessions, or movie nights. Belt the cardigan for a cinched-waist moment, or swap jeans for tailored shorts when temps rise.

11. Night-Out Leather Look With Serious Main-Character Energy

Leather and a crop tank bring instant attitude. The sleek upper half balances the bold lower half, so you look powerful, not overdone. It’s the go-to when you want compliments all night.

Outfit Pieces:

  • Black square-neck crop tank
  • Faux leather mini skirt or leather-look pants
  • Strappy stilettos or pointed mules
  • Boxy blazer or cropped moto jacket
  • Clutch with metal hardware
  • Statement earrings and a bold cuff bracelet

Styling Tips:

Choose a tank with structure—square or halter necklines look luxe. If you go mini on the skirt, keep the blazer longer; if you choose leather pants, try a cropped jacket. Keep jewelry clean but impactful.

Perfect for birthdays, rooftop bars, or any night you want to turn heads. Swap stilettos for platform boots if you want edge and comfort—trust me, your feet will thank you.
